Considerations for seniors living in Newberry, FL
Access to healthcare: Newberry has a variety of healthcare services, including primary care physicians, dentists, and specialty clinics. The city is also home to the North Florida Regional Medical Center.
Affordable cost of living: Compared to other cities in Florida, Newberry has an affordable cost of living. This makes it easier for seniors on fixed incomes to make ends meet.
Mild climate: Seniors can enjoy mild temperatures year-round in Newberry. This makes it easy to participate in outdoor activities like gardening, golfing or walking on nature trails.
Active community: There are many social activities available in Newberry including community events and various clubs and organizations that seniors can join for companionship and entertainment.
Natural beauty: Nearby springs (Ginnie Springs, Blue Springs), parks (San Felasco Hammock Preserve State Park) and forests provide seniors with opportunities for relaxation and outdoor recreation.
Good transportation infrastructure: Accessible public transportation options ensure seniors have easy access to the city's amenities without having to drive themselves around.
Close proximity to major cities: Gainesville is just 20 minutes away from Newberry, offering additional shopping, dining and cultural experiences for seniors who are active or just want a change of scenery.
Diverse housing options: Newberry offers a range of housing types for seniors, from affordable apartments to spacious retirement communities catering specifically to older adults' needs.
